第二种方式:通过button按钮来触发表单提交事件onclick=submitForm();,会忽略掉其他标签中的属性,比如form标签中的onsubmit属性就失效了。这时为了进行表单验证,可以将验证代码放在submitForm();方法中进行验证。
专注于为中小企业提供成都网站设计、成都网站建设服务,电脑端+手机端+微信端的三站合一,更高效的管理,为中小企业阳泉免费做网站提供优质的服务。我们立足成都,凝聚了一批互联网行业人才,有力地推动了成百上千家企业的稳健成长,帮助中小企业通过网站建设实现规模扩充和转变。
首先我们要设置表单的验证规则 然后根据表单的验证规则定义要显示验证消息,最后通过JavaScript 和CSS相结合先将所有预定义的验证消息隐藏掉,然后再根据表单中的输入是否符合验证规则来控制验证消息的显隐状态。
HTML5自带的两种验证方式:l通过required属性校验输入框填写内容不能为空,如果为空将弹出提示框,并阻止表单提交。通过pattern属性规定用于验证input域的模式(pattern),它接受一个正则表达式。
js获取表单数据,根据实际情况判断是否符合规则。一般的判断是否为空,是否含有不安全字符,有就过滤掉(这一步也可以在后台处理)。对于未通过的输入,向用户返回信息提示。验证通过,提交数据到后台。
如果是这样,有一种方法,以达到良好的,那就是使用JavaScript来提交!每个按钮的类型设置按钮,然后写的onclick =“submit1”事件。
form表单提交前触发事件 这里主要是介绍下在提交form表单之前的onsubmit事件,在很早以前学习的时候,这个事件会被作为用户输入数据校验的入口。
首先,打开html编辑器,新建html文件,例如:index.html。在index.html中的body标签中,输入html代码:input type=submit /input type=reset /。
button元素的默认type属性的值为submit,这个是标准,和IE版本没关系。如果不喜欢可以直接用input type=button代替。
在form和/form之间,可以使用input、select等建立输入或者选择项。
将上面form标签中的onsubmit=return validateForm()属性,去掉。
form action=get.php method=post input name=username input type=submit value=提交 /form 直接通过submit提交该表单之后,后台直接根据username就获取到值了。
不一定需要用submit提交 HTML提交表单 HTML提交表单简单易操作,依靠在form标签对中的input type=submit提交按钮进行请求发送和参数提交。其中form标签的post属性决定提交方式是get还是post。
method 属性 浏览器使用 method 属性设置的方法将表单中的数据传送给服务器进行处理。共有两种方法:POST 方法和 GET 方法。如果采用 POST 方法,浏览器将会按照下面两步来发送数据。
GET和POST之间的主要区别如下:(1)get是从服务器上获取数据,post是向服务器传送数据。(2)在客户端,Get方式在通过URL提交数据,数据在URL中可以看到;POST方式,数据放置在HTML HEADER内提交。
Get 和Post都是HTTP的标准协议动词,用于编码和传送变量名和变量值,无论Get 和Post都是通过编码后传送数据。
POST方法通常用于提交数据,数据的内容不会显示在浏览器的地址栏中,且对数据的长度没有限制。GET方法会将你的数据在浏览器地址栏中显示出来,而且由于URL长度有限,所以传递的数据长度也受限制。
get和post是http请求的两种方式;一般来说,get方式应用于获取数据(查询),而不对数据本身做更改,post方式应用于修改数据(增删改)。
表单提交中Get和Post方式的区别 get是从服务器上获取数据,post是向服务器传送数据。 get是把参数数据队列加到提交表单的ACTION属性所指的URL中,值和表单内各个字段一一对应,在URL中可以看到。
1、有需要,可以Q我,1021000168,一天完工。
2、/form 输入 多数情况下被用到的表单标签是输入标签(input)。输入类型是由类型属性(type)定义的。大多数经常被用到的输入类型如下:文本域(Text Fields)当用户要在表单中键入字母、数字等内容时,就会用到文本域。
3、在html里,我们可以定义表单,并且使表单与CGI或ASP等服务器端的表单处理程序配合。
4、string sex=Console.Readline();Console.Write(学号);long Number=Console.Readline();Console.Write(成绩);public long Number{ get; set; } public string sex{ get; set; } 汇编程序 汇编程序。
5、form id=change-email-form name=change-email-form fieldset h4修改邮箱地址/h4 //设置表单应该遵循的验证规则。//pattern 属性:规定用于验证输入字段的模式。
1、你给form添加一个action,里面放文件的相对路径。当submit按钮点击的时候自然会跳转到action指定的页面。或者给submit绑定onclick事件,点击通过window.open或者window.location.href跳转。
2、可判断用户是否已填写表单中的必填项目。可判断用户输入的邮件地址是否合法。可判断用户是否已输入合法的日期。可判断用户是否在数据域(numeric field)中输入了文本。
3、标签可以在各种浏览器上使用,包括移动设备。HTML5Widget HTML5的表单模块,包括日历,调色板,滑动部件,客户端验证等。Webforms2 HTML5表单属性的支持,例如pattern、required和autofocus。
正确答案:HTML5的表单验证功能:l表单验证是一套系统,它为终端用户检测无效的数据并标记这些错误,让Web应用更快的抛出错误,大大的优化了用户体验。
表单验证表单验证是一套系统,它为终端用户检测无效的数据并标记这些错误,是一种用户体验的优化,让web应用更快的抛出错误,但它仍不能取代服务器端的验证,重要数据还要要依赖于服务器端的验证,因为前端验证是可以绕过的。
详细说明:如果表单控件设置了required特性,那么在用户填写或者通过代码调用方式填值之前,控件会一直处于无效状态。例如,在示例中我们设置该控件的值为空,空的文本输入框无法通过必填检查,除非在其中输入任意文本。
HTML5中表单验证有如下好处:可判断用户是否已填写表单中的必填项目。可判断用户输入的邮件地址是否合法。可判断用户是否已输入合法的日期。可判断用户是否在数据域(numeric field)中输入了文本。